Upwork and direct freelance hiring can work when the owner wants control and is willing to manage the process. The upside is flexibility. The cost is time and accountability. The owner must recruit, interview, test calls, provide scripts, buy tools, configure CRM, monitor QA, replace underperformers, and absorb the ramp-up delay. For a new operator, that can look cheaper and still cost more operationally.

A real estate VA company should match the role, not only the resume

01

Specialization changes output

A cold caller, acquisition manager, disposition manager, lead manager, admin VA, and transaction coordinator do different work. A provider that understands role boundaries reduces confusion and keeps the VA focused on the right metric.

02

Management matters after placement

The placement is only the start. Investors need scripts, QA, CRM notes, follow-up expectations, replacement support, and a weekly rhythm for performance. Without that layer, the owner becomes the manager.

03

Tools affect the result

Readymode access, HighLevel CRM buildout, inbox routing, and follow-up automation change what a VA can do. Hiring talent without the operating system around them leaves too much work on the investor.
